About This Role
We are seeking enthusiastic Brand Ambassadors for a statewide outreach tour across Georgia. This initiative focuses on community engagement, education, and access to vital resources during the upcoming enrollment season. Events will range from large-scale activations to smaller local pop-ups, all designed to support families and individuals throughout Georgia.
Positions Available:
- Bilingual Brand Ambassadors (English/Spanish)
- Community Outreach Specialists
- Event Setup/Breakdown Support
Responsibilities:
- Set up and break down event infrastructure, including tents, signage, tables, chairs, and games.
- Engage with community members in a welcoming and informative manner.
- Distribute promotional materials and branded giveaways.
- Provide accurate information and assist attendees with enrollment-related questions.
- Support light food & beverage service, such as coffee/tea trucks at select events.
- Maintain a clean, organized event space and manage foot traffic.
Requirements:
- Bilingual proficiency in English and Spanish is a plus for many locations.
- Prior experience in outreach, healthcare, nonprofit work, or tabling is strongly preferred.
- Ability to confidently and kindly guide attendees through provided information.
- Friendly, professional, and proactive attitude.
- Must be 18 years or older and able to pass a background check.
- Safe Serve or Food Handler Certification preferred (or willingness to obtain).
- Reliable transportation and punctuality are required.
Event Locations:
Events will take place across Georgia, including but not limited to: Lowndes, Houston, Forsyth, Camden, Colquitt, Elbert, Worth, Hall, Gwinnett, Bartow, and Fulton counties.
Flexible Scheduling:
There will be at least 25 events from late September through December. You are not expected to work every event; we are building a team of staff members who will rotate coverage. Whether you are available for a few dates or many, we encourage you to apply. This is an excellent opportunity for individuals passionate about public service, community outreach, or education, to be part of a mission-driven initiative connecting Georgia residents with essential resources.
